Abstract Text This thesis developed an independent derivation of the functional strategy of Swiss Re Legal & Compliance (L&C), complementary to the one derived department-internally. Structur-ally, the approach of this thesis builds on applied frameworks of L&C, but further critically evaluates and enhances these frameworks by taking academic and established best practice sources into consideration. This makes for an objective and evidence-based procedure, mit-igating personal biases. The result of this thesis deviates from the internal derivation by en-visioning a fully tech-enabled L&C department as a lean service deliverer, deploying an increasingly versatile workforce that resides and acts closer to the firm-internal client.
